Transaction 56ccb3e369afde764b65b44a4e6f6989501b201a8fceeba0e42ea0e699249fa0

1 Input
2 Outputs
  • 56ccb3e369afde764b65b44a4e6f6989501b201a8fceeba0e42ea0e699249fa0:0
  • value  597911
    address  128JDS1B7RHJAuEp9unYZ3mGg7McwcCxKW
  • 56ccb3e369afde764b65b44a4e6f6989501b201a8fceeba0e42ea0e699249fa0:1
  • value  21665
    address  1AsrcVh5gJHdLiGjAmjc71vQgHJmcNVcmA